About K. Takeuchi

K. Takeuchi is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Genetics, Neurology, Inorganic Chemistry and Psychiatry and Mental health, having authored 100 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Laser-induced spectroscopy and plasma (9 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(9 papers), Laser Design and Applications (8 papers), nanoparticles nucleation surface interactions (7 papers), Fullerene Chemistry and Applications (7 papers),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(6 papers), Intracranial Aneurysms: Treatment and Complications (6 papers) and Inorganic Fluorides and Related Compounds (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ceramics and Composites (202 citations), Neurology (141 citations), Materials Chemistry (417 citations), Oral Surgery (59 citations) and Orthodontics (35 citations). K. Takeuchi has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and Romania. Frequent co-authors include Iwao Takanami, Susumu Kodaira, Jun Onoe, Tayyab I. Suratwala, Titus A. Beu, Lei Saruwatari, Takahiro Ogawa, Hideki Aita, G.D. Wilke and Jack H. Campbell.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Physics B, Acta Neurochirurgica, Applied Physics A, The European Physical Journal D and Journal of Non-Crystalline Solids.
